Hisense Water Leak

Hisense ice maker leaks water onto the floor or inside the cabinet.

Possible Causes

Loose or cracked inlet hose, Damaged drain hose, Overflowing reservoir due to stuck float, Cracked internal water tank

How to Fix / Troubleshooting

Safety: Unplug the unit and turn off the water supply. Mop up any standing water to prevent slipping.

  • Inspect external hoses: Check the inlet and drain hoses for cracks, loose connections, or kinks. Tighten hose clamps and replace damaged hoses.
  • Check reservoir and float: Open the top or front cover and inspect the water tank for cracks. Ensure the float moves freely and shuts off water at the correct level.
  • Examine internal tubing: Look for drips from internal silicone or plastic tubes while the unit is filling or circulating. Reseat or replace any leaking tubes.
  • Test after repair: Restore water and power, then observe a full cycle to confirm no further leaks.
